Thank you; Yes, but these neuroscientists probably don’t realize that when they accept compatibilism, they give up the idea that the agent could do otherwise (van inwagen’s consequence argument) and they give up the idea that the person is ultimately responsible for acting as they do (Pereboom’s argument). Dennett didn’t think that these things were “worth wanting”, but probably most people do, and probably most legal systems that people would want to live in presuppose that these are things worth wanting.

Meta used AI to target workers with medical conditions for layoffs, according to a new lawsuit. Twenty-six former Meta employees are suing, accusing the company of using AI that disproportionately targeted people with disabilities or workers who took medical leave in selecting people ​for mass layoffs. reuters.com/world/meta-use…
